- Know and uphold policies, procedures and Service Agreement to allow customers and tenants to focus on their core business. Take ownership of campus wide facilities, infrastructure and grounds, and drive continuous improvement initiatives to enhance facility performance, operating effectiveness and cost efficiency.
- Validate Maximo data on EDC and critical assets (UPS, Automatic/Static Transfer Switches, Power Distribution Units, Power Management Modules, Chillers, Computer Room HVAC, Fire Suppression, Building Controls, etc.). Review maintenance and breakdown history and risk profile, maintenance plans, standards and schedules:
o Confirm compliance with inspection and preventive maintenance schedules, standards and completions. Report variances and corrective action. Evaluate and schedule work requests and secure necessary reviews and approvals. Ensure completion rates, response times, and customer satisfaction on work requests meet or exceed agreed upon KPIs.
o Conduct monthly safety audits, inspections, and facility readiness tours with Reliability Engineer
o Actively manage the change management process for scheduled and unscheduled work * Engage IT personnel for direction of standards and practices to receive, unpack, tag, store and distribute equipment (processors and peripherals) and fixtures (cable tray, racks, etc.). Maintain parts inventories. Assist in environmentally correct disposal of packing materials and electronics.
- Organize, maintain and clean facilities service areas including offices, shops, cribs, janitor closets. .Conduct scheduled audits of critical asset maintenance and documentation. Provide inputs for monthly on KPIs for OEE. Engage in Kaizen (Go-Fast) initiatives to raise reliability, productivity, energy savings, cost reductions and similar "best practices, using Business Process Development tactics sitewide.
